Finka Leuku big (stabilized karelian birch handle)
Description
Leuku are traditional knives from the northern parts of Finland, Sweden and Norway. Like genuine Leuku knives from centuries ago, it is hand-forged from a package of corrosive carbon steels without alloying additions.
Handle made of stabilized Karelian birch – one of the more expensive types of stabilized wood. A selected piece of wood undergoes processing, the exact process of which is a secret of each manufacturer. As a result, the handles are given an unnatural color, emphasizing the unique grain pattern. In addition to their aesthetic value, these handles have the advantage of being completely non-absorbent.
Massive blade made of very high-quality damask steel, with a pattern weld. The spine of the blade is straight, without a drop at the end. Partially concave grind. Under the handle on the blade is engraved the manufacturer's monogram and the inscription: "ОКСКИЕ НОЖИ ДАМАССКАЯ СТАЛЬ".
Overall length: 280 mm
Blade length: 152 mm
Blade thickness (max.): 3.5 mm
Handle length: 130 mm
Leather sheath, push-in type, Finnish style.
Manufacturer: Okskije nozhi company, Russian Federation
